Working as a Coordinator in Ironwood, MI

There are 0 Coordinator opportunities available in Ironwood, MI all with unique requirements.

A Coordinator is a position that can be found in almost any profession. Their job revolves around producing high quality work, from scheduling to precision, and performing tasks as if they were their own. Coordinators need to have good communication with customers from all over the world and use both online and offline resources as needed. They will track down memos and instructions given by managers and team leads so they can produce the best quality work possible. Good organization skills are key as a Coordinator needs to be able to switch responsibilities quickly, as well as multitasking efficiently.

Coordinators in Ironwood, MI Resume Data

Average Experience for Coordinators in Ironwood, MI

  • More than 10 years: 53%
  • 6-10 years: 37%
  • 3-5 years: 8%
  • 1-2 years: 2%

Educational Background for Coordinators in Ironwood, MI

  • Diploma: 28%
  • Masters: 26%
  • Bachelors: 24%
  • Associates: 20%
  • Doctorate: 2%

Top Skill for Coordinators in Ironwood, MI

  • Attention to detail: 21%
  • Administrative assistant/receptionist: 12%
  • Customer service: 12%
  • Work style: Reliability: 12%
  • Bookkeeping: 9%
  • Customer focus & orientation: 9%
  • Data entry: Attention to detail: 9%
  • Electronic health records: Best practices: 6%
  • Spreadsheets with Microsoft Excel: 6%
  • Sales skills: 6%
